    to answer your 1st question, yes, they were that good even 10 yrs ago...that's why the domination by INA MD from mid 90s to 2000/2001..
    but time changes and they all grow older..

    I won't say level is going down, but it's just not the same, for whatever reason..:confused:...possibly the newer MD pairs lack quality sparring partners(ie. during Tony/Candra's time, they have Ricky, Rexy, Trikus, Halim, Flandy, Eng Hian to name a few to spar and train with, world elite players, unlike now)..could be also just simply, the lack of new talents..not only in MD but MS, WS, WD and XD..guess PBSI will just wait and see what their new players have to show..:rolleyes:
